实现"window mysql uuid 相同"

作为一名经验丰富的开发者,我将会帮助你解决这个问题。首先,让我们来看一下整个实现过程的步骤:

步骤 操作
1 生成一个UUID
2 插入到MySQL数据库中
3 从MySQL数据库中查询相同的UUID
4 在window中输出相同的UUID

接下来,我将逐步告诉你每一步需要做什么,并提供相应的代码和注释。

步骤1:生成一个UUID

首先,我们需要生成一个UUID。在Java中可以使用UUID类来生成UUID。以下是生成UUID的代码:

import java.util.UUID;

// 生成UUID
UUID uuid = UUID.randomUUID();
String uuidString = uuid.toString();

步骤2:插入到MySQL数据库中

接下来,我们将生成的UUID插入到MySQL数据库中。首先,我们需要连接到MySQL数据库,然后执行插入操作。以下是插入UUID到MySQL数据库的代码:

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;

// 连接到MySQL数据库
String url = "jdbc:mysql://localhost:3306/mydatabase";
String username = "root";
String password = "password";
Connection connection = DriverManager.getConnection(url, username, password);

// 插入UUID
String sql = "INSERT INTO uuid_table (uuid) VALUES (?)";
PreparedStatement statement = connection.prepareStatement(sql);
statement.setString(1, uuidString);
statement.executeUpdate();

步骤3:从MySQL数据库中查询相同的UUID

然后,我们需要从MySQL数据库中查询相同的UUID。以下是查询相同UUID的代码:

import java.sql.ResultSet;
import java.sql.Statement;

// 查询相同的UUID
Statement statement = connection.createStatement();
String query = "SELECT * FROM uuid_table WHERE uuid = '" + uuidString + "'";
ResultSet resultSet = statement.executeQuery(query);

步骤4:在window中输出相同的UUID

最后,我们需要在window中输出相同的UUID。以下是输出相同UUID到控制台的代码:

// 输出相同的UUID
if(resultSet.next()) {
    String sameUUID = resultSet.getString("uuid");
    System.out.println("相同的UUID: " + sameUUID);
} else {
    System.out.println("没有相同的UUID");
}

通过以上步骤,你就可以实现在window中输出相同的UUID了。

类图

以下是实现该功能的类图:

classDiagram
    class UUIDGenerator {
        + generateUUID(): String
    }
    class MySQLConnector {
        - connection: Connection
        + connect(): void
        + insertUUID(uuid: String): void
        + querySameUUID(uuid: String): ResultSet
    }
    class Main {
        - uuidGenerator: UUIDGenerator
        - mySQLConnector: MySQLConnector
        + main(): void
    }
    UUIDGenerator <-- Main
    MySQLConnector <-- Main

希望这篇文章能够帮助你理解如何实现"window mysql uuid 相同"这个功能。如果有任何问题,欢迎随时向我提问。祝你学习顺利!